GROWTH OF METHODISM.
SOLOMON ISLANDS WORK. (By Telegraph.—Press Association.) AUCKLAND, Monday. The rapid spread of Methodism in the Solomon islands was recorded at the Methodist Conference. Last year 11 1 0 Solomons added 500 members and opened 32 stations. Methodism is now a power in the Western Pacific. The conference decided to restore the medical unit lo the Solomons next year. Dr. Allen Rutter was designated for Hie appointment. The Solomons contributed £3013 during 1936. an increase of £ 1328. The home churches’ total contribution for the missions last year was £10,402.
